Arguments

config

Optional settings file containing id and authorization info. Used if any of the other arguments are missing. The default config file is ~/.azureml/settings.json, but you can change this location by setting options(AzureML.config = "newlocation"). See the section "Using a settings.json file" for more details.

id

Optional workspace id from ML studio -> settings -> WORKSPACE ID. See the section "Finding your AzureML credentials" for more details.

auth

Optional authorization token from ML studio -> settings -> AUTHORIZATION TOKENS. See the section "Finding your AzureML credentials" for more details.

api_endpoint

Optional AzureML API web service URI. Defaults to https://studioapi.azureml.net if not provided and not specified in config. See note.

management_endpoint

Optional AzureML management web service URI. Defaults to https://management.azureml.net if not provided and not specified in config. See note.

file

either a character string naming a file or a connection open for writing. "" indicates output to the console.
